I get these two codes:PO130 and PO134 on my 2002 SL. The car runs good
. I tried to clear the codes but they come back after 15 minutes of driving.
Does anyone know what these codes are? Can I run the car with these
codes?

Both are O2 sensor codes

P013002 Sensor Circuit Malfunction (Bank I Sensor 1)
P013402 Sensor Circuit No Activity Detected (Bank I Sensor 1)

Sounds like either a wiring issue (check FIRST) or a bad O2 sensor.

Derf has the answer there - specifically, the upstream O2 sensor is the one throwing codes. Connections, connections, connections ... then worry about the possibility of changing it out
